#39794d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#39794d is composed of 22.4% red, 47.5%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.4%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 138.8 degrees, a saturation of 36% and a lightness of 34.9%. #39794d color hex could be obtained by blending #72f29a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#39794d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#39794d has RGB values of R:57, G:121,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 3766605.
